Neutral strategies, hex color picker like analogous harmonies, are shaped by using the colors on both side of a chosen color but at half the space. When analogous techniques ordinarily use colors thirty levels aside, neutral harmonies use colors fifteen levels apart. Color Shades, Tints and Tones
The study of color theory has an extended and storied historical past relationship all the way back to Aristotle. Back again then, philosophers reviewed the mixing of colors And exactly how they may be used to provide new types. Down the road, experts studied the influence of light And the way it impacts what colors we will see and why. A far more modern-day method of the analyze of color can be noticed around the 18th century once we began to outline phrases we however use currently, which include primary colors.
